SlideShare a Scribd company logo
Retries
?
Serverless on AWS
lessons learned #5
Are you really
production-ready?
AWS Services calls
are made over a
network via REST-
APIs.
Conveniently wrapped
by the AWS SDK.
A lot of components
in a network can* fail!
*will at some point
● DNS errors
● faulty switches
● load balancer
and more...
A common approach
in distributed systems
is implementing retry
mechanisms.
And so did AWS!
Where is the
problem?
Errors will occur!
Retries will be made!
Events will be processed
twice!
Unexpected behavior!
Retries are awesome,
if you are well aware of
how, when and where
they can happen.
Make sure you are
aware of retries and
understand the
behavior of your
used services and
SDKs!
more information and links in the
description
Examples
AWS SDK service calls
5XX & throttling
SQS
lambda
subscription
Lambda
async invocation
Retries
thumbs up, comment, share
What are your thoughts?
Is anything important missing?
If you liked it, please leave a comment.
connect with me!

More Related Content

PPTX
Serverless lessons learned #1 custom sdk timeouts
PPTX
Serverless lessons learned #7 rate limiting
PPTX
Serverless lessons learned #2 dead letter queues
PPTX
Serverless lessons learned #4 circuit breaker
PPTX
Serverless lessons learned #3 reserved concurrency
PPTX
Serverless lessons learned #8 backoff
PPTX
Load Testing Serverless Applications And Understanding How Lambda Scales
PPTX
cloud test 1002i
Serverless lessons learned #1 custom sdk timeouts
Serverless lessons learned #7 rate limiting
Serverless lessons learned #2 dead letter queues
Serverless lessons learned #4 circuit breaker
Serverless lessons learned #3 reserved concurrency
Serverless lessons learned #8 backoff
Load Testing Serverless Applications And Understanding How Lambda Scales
cloud test 1002i

What's hot (14)

ODP
Scaling AWS With Scalr
PDF
Writing a Search Engine. How hard could it be?
PDF
Reactive applications with Akka.Net - DDD East Anglia 2015
PPTX
Scalr - Open Source Cloud Management
PDF
Divide and Conquer: Easier Continuous Delivery using Micro-Services
PDF
Ruby on Rails and AWS Elastic Beanstalk
PPTX
Understand AWS OpsWorks - A DevOps Tool from AWS
PDF
Building a reliable, scalable service with Clojure and Core.async
PPTX
Demystifying microservices inside Azure AKS Codecamp Radu Vunvulea 2018
PDF
Mastering AWS Organizations with Infrastructure as code
PPTX
Scalable Application Development on AWS
PPTX
Demystifying microservices inside Azure AKS ITDays Radu Vunvulea 2018
PDF
Reactive Programming in .Net - actorbased computing with Akka.Net
PPTX
Scalable Java Application Development on AWS
Scaling AWS With Scalr
Writing a Search Engine. How hard could it be?
Reactive applications with Akka.Net - DDD East Anglia 2015
Scalr - Open Source Cloud Management
Divide and Conquer: Easier Continuous Delivery using Micro-Services
Ruby on Rails and AWS Elastic Beanstalk
Understand AWS OpsWorks - A DevOps Tool from AWS
Building a reliable, scalable service with Clojure and Core.async
Demystifying microservices inside Azure AKS Codecamp Radu Vunvulea 2018
Mastering AWS Organizations with Infrastructure as code
Scalable Application Development on AWS
Demystifying microservices inside Azure AKS ITDays Radu Vunvulea 2018
Reactive Programming in .Net - actorbased computing with Akka.Net
Scalable Java Application Development on AWS
Ad

Similar to Serverless lessons learned #5 retries (16)

PDF
MJ Berends talk - Women & Non-Binary Focused Intro to AWS
PDF
Contruyendo tu primera aplicación con AWS
PDF
Getting Started with AWS Lambda and Serverless Computing
ODP
DPD:AWS Developer Training
PDF
20141021 AWS Cloud Taekwon - Startup Best Practices on AWS
PDF
AWS Interview Questions and Answers -CREDO SYSTEMZ.pdf
PPTX
What we learned from the AWS Outage
PDF
AWS Interview Questions and Answers.pdf
PDF
AWS Interview Questions and Answers_2023.pdf
PDF
AWS Lambda 활용의 모든 것! - AWS Summit Seoul 2017
PDF
Stephen Liedig: Building Serverless Backends with AWS Lambda and API Gateway
PDF
Building serverless backends - Tech talk 5 May 2017
PPTX
AWS Perú Meetup - Arquitecting for HA by Raul Hugo
PDF
20180111 we bde-bs - serverless url shortener
PDF
Gluecon Monitoring Microservices and Containers: A Challenge
PPTX
Web Scale Applications using NeflixOSS Cloud Platform
MJ Berends talk - Women & Non-Binary Focused Intro to AWS
Contruyendo tu primera aplicación con AWS
Getting Started with AWS Lambda and Serverless Computing
DPD:AWS Developer Training
20141021 AWS Cloud Taekwon - Startup Best Practices on AWS
AWS Interview Questions and Answers -CREDO SYSTEMZ.pdf
What we learned from the AWS Outage
AWS Interview Questions and Answers.pdf
AWS Interview Questions and Answers_2023.pdf
AWS Lambda 활용의 모든 것! - AWS Summit Seoul 2017
Stephen Liedig: Building Serverless Backends with AWS Lambda and API Gateway
Building serverless backends - Tech talk 5 May 2017
AWS Perú Meetup - Arquitecting for HA by Raul Hugo
20180111 we bde-bs - serverless url shortener
Gluecon Monitoring Microservices and Containers: A Challenge
Web Scale Applications using NeflixOSS Cloud Platform
Ad

Recently uploaded (20)

PPTX
Introduction to Artificial Intelligence
PPTX
Lecture 3: Operating Systems Introduction to Computer Hardware Systems
PDF
top salesforce developer skills in 2025.pdf
PPTX
Odoo POS Development Services by CandidRoot Solutions
PPTX
Essential Infomation Tech presentation.pptx
PDF
How to Migrate SBCGlobal Email to Yahoo Easily
PPTX
Transform Your Business with a Software ERP System
PDF
wealthsignaloriginal-com-DS-text-... (1).pdf
PDF
Claude Code: Everyone is a 10x Developer - A Comprehensive AI-Powered CLI Tool
PPTX
Oracle E-Business Suite: A Comprehensive Guide for Modern Enterprises
PDF
medical staffing services at VALiNTRY
PDF
Adobe Illustrator 28.6 Crack My Vision of Vector Design
PDF
2025 Textile ERP Trends: SAP, Odoo & Oracle
PDF
Navsoft: AI-Powered Business Solutions & Custom Software Development
PDF
Understanding Forklifts - TECH EHS Solution
PDF
T3DD25 TYPO3 Content Blocks - Deep Dive by André Kraus
PDF
Flood Susceptibility Mapping Using Image-Based 2D-CNN Deep Learnin. Overview ...
PDF
Which alternative to Crystal Reports is best for small or large businesses.pdf
PDF
PTS Company Brochure 2025 (1).pdf.......
PDF
System and Network Administration Chapter 2
Introduction to Artificial Intelligence
Lecture 3: Operating Systems Introduction to Computer Hardware Systems
top salesforce developer skills in 2025.pdf
Odoo POS Development Services by CandidRoot Solutions
Essential Infomation Tech presentation.pptx
How to Migrate SBCGlobal Email to Yahoo Easily
Transform Your Business with a Software ERP System
wealthsignaloriginal-com-DS-text-... (1).pdf
Claude Code: Everyone is a 10x Developer - A Comprehensive AI-Powered CLI Tool
Oracle E-Business Suite: A Comprehensive Guide for Modern Enterprises
medical staffing services at VALiNTRY
Adobe Illustrator 28.6 Crack My Vision of Vector Design
2025 Textile ERP Trends: SAP, Odoo & Oracle
Navsoft: AI-Powered Business Solutions & Custom Software Development
Understanding Forklifts - TECH EHS Solution
T3DD25 TYPO3 Content Blocks - Deep Dive by André Kraus
Flood Susceptibility Mapping Using Image-Based 2D-CNN Deep Learnin. Overview ...
Which alternative to Crystal Reports is best for small or large businesses.pdf
PTS Company Brochure 2025 (1).pdf.......
System and Network Administration Chapter 2

Serverless lessons learned #5 retries